Inclusion Criteria:
- aged 18 to 24 years old
- be a registered member of an intercollegiate sports team
- have received a medically confirmed concussion within 7 days of the initial study visit.
Exclusion Criteria:
- moderate or severe traumatic brain injury
- red-flag signs or symptoms requiring urgent medical evaluation
- current lower-extremity injury that prevents safe walking or therapeutic exercise
- a neurological or vestibular disorder unrelated to concussion that independently affects balance or gait
- an uncorrected visual impairment that prevents completion of testing
- any medical condition that prevents participation in symptom-guided physical activity

Experimental: Supplementary Neuromuscular Rehabilitation
|
The intervention will include 10 standardized exercises: pelvic tilts, bridging, seated spinal twists, bent-knee fallouts, supine toe taps, clamshells, side-lying leg lifts, supine side-to-sides, quadruped arm and leg reach, and standing roll downs.
Not every exercise will be performed during every session.
Exercise selection will follow a prespecified intervention framework designed to provide consistent exposure to the major movement domains of the protocol while permitting symptom-guided modification.
The standardized protocol will identify the exercises eligible for each stage of progression and the criteria required to advance to more demanding movements.
Research personnel will select exercises from the appropriate stage based on the participant's current tolerance, symptom response, movement quality, and prior session performance.

Active Comparator: Standard Return to Activity
|
A research team member will attend each RTA session to collect symptom ratings immediately before and after the session.
Assessments will occur whenever the athlete completes an RTA session, up to five days per week, between days 7 and 35 after concussion.
These repeated observations will characterize symptom response to standard RTA throughout recovery.
